Epilepsy is a neurological problem characterized by recurring seizures that can significantly affect a person's quality of life. With about 250,000 individuals dealing with epilepsy in Australia, there is a pushing need for well-trained support employees who understand the details of this condition. The NDIS identifies this need and offers financing for different assistances aimed at boosting the lives of individuals with impairments, including tailored training programs.

Key Parts of Effective Seizure Management Training
To guarantee detailed look after individuals experiencing seizures, reliable seizure management training must cover a number of vital components:
Identifying Various Types of Seizures: Comprehending how signs and symptoms vary amongst various seizure types like focal or generalized seizures. First Help Procedures: Knowing exactly how to administer emergency treatment throughout a seizure episode safely. Postictal Treatment: Recognizing just how to aid someone recuperating from a seizure.This understanding is critical in reducing threats associated with seizure episodes.
